Transaction 3c41da062e80b3655b5c00e00ae2a7b337be5a8494e81c06714e51f84bb16876

109 Input
2 Outputs
  • 3c41da062e80b3655b5c00e00ae2a7b337be5a8494e81c06714e51f84bb16876:0
  • value  41525
    address  36b2197neKwSusnnjFbJRgJKRAGKBrWubW
  • 3c41da062e80b3655b5c00e00ae2a7b337be5a8494e81c06714e51f84bb16876:1
  • value  574329468
    address  3BMRkFLEzLJSvHu6ELBw3BXyzRs8JRvMyt